Guardian Tech Weekly podcast: Berners-Lee and storage

This week's Tech Weekly podcast is graced by Sir Tim Berners-Lee, who tells Bobbie Johnson all about web science, trends in computer research and thinking and how to safeguard the future of the web and semantic web.

Charles Arthur asks us to work out how much data storage we each have at home... and that includes your white goods. We have an average 500 gigabytes each, but where is it all?

There's more news, including the latest chapter in the Yahoo/Microsoft battle (for a change) and the iPhone 3G launch, plus the largest security update in the history of the web. And then there's our search for latest sightings of Google's Street Car. Naked rally, anyone?
